The world at this moment · The patriarchs, 2000 BC to 1600 BC ›
Abraham's family as herdsmen among settled Canaanite city-states, in a world where Egypt and Mesopotamia are the great powers and Canaan is the corridor between them.
- Mesopotamia
- Abraham's own century is Hammurabi's. The great empire of Ur has already fallen, and Babylon rises under a king who published a law code on a stone pillar for everyone to see. Reading Genesis alongside Hammurabi's laws is illuminating in both directions: some provisions are strikingly similar, and the places where Israel's later law diverges are the places worth stopping at.
- Egypt
- The Middle Kingdom, wealthy, bureaucratic, and organised around the Nile flood. Egyptian tomb paintings from this period show Semitic traders arriving with donkeys and striped cloaks, which is more or less the picture Genesis gives of a family going down to Egypt in a famine. Toward the end of the era the Hyksos, rulers of Semitic origin, take the delta.
- Anatolia and the Aegean
- Assyrian merchants run a long-distance trading colony at Kanesh in Anatolia, leaving thousands of clay letters about copper, tin, and debt. On Crete the Minoan palaces are at their height, with plumbing, frescoes, and a script nobody has yet read.
- Further afield
- The Indus Valley cities are in decline after centuries of grid-planned streets and drains. In China the Erlitou culture is building the first palace complexes. Stonehenge is standing and already old.
